I have just DSL from ATT (no home phone service). Can I still do a "self install"? I'm thinking, all I need to do is unplug the ATT modem and plug in the ZTE, right? Is there anything more to it? I'd prefer not to have to pay the $75 "full install" fee (not to mention, I'll have to take a day off work to be there).
by dane » Tue Jun 26, 2012 11:15 am
No, I'm afraid not - we can't take over the dry pair loop you have now. If you had AT&T landline voice service, we can "hot cut" that, but a new loop and technician visit would be required. Sorry!
